Ingredients

for
4
Ingredients
250 grams Raspberries
250 grams Blueberries
6 Nectarine
3 Tbsps honey
2 Tbsps lemon juice
¾ l Apple juice
70 grams Pearl barley
mint
250 grams Whipped cream

Preparation steps

1.

Rinse berries, trim and pat dry. Rinse nectarines, cut in half, remove pit and cut into narrow columns.

2.

Arrange prepared fruit in bowls and drizzle with honey and lemon juice. In a saucepan, soak pearl barley in apple juice for 30 minutes, then bring to a boil and simmer on low heat for 10 minutes. Let cool.

3.

Pour barley over fruit in the bowls. Whip cream until stiff and add a dollop of whipped cream to each bowl and garnish with mint leaves.
